Climate Considerations
When intending a commercial paint task, climate factors to consider are critical. You require to watch on temperature level and moisture levels, as they can substantially impact paint application and drying out times.
Ideally, you want to schedule your project throughout light weather-- temperature levels between 50 ° F and 85 ° F are usually best for many paints. Extreme warmth can cause the paint to dry as well quickly, resulting in splits, while reduced temperatures can slow down drying, allowing dust and particles to decide on the wet surface area.

Wind can likewise be a concern, specifically if you're dealing with spray paint, as it can cause overspray and uneven insurance coverage.
Finally, seasonal adjustments can modify your timeline. Spring and fall commonly provide one of the most beneficial problems, so consider these seasons when scheduling your business paint project.

Seasonal Trends and Demand
Understanding seasonal patterns and demand is vital for intending your commercial painting project efficiently. Various periods bring differing weather, which can significantly impact the timing of your task.
Springtime and early summertime commonly existing the most effective chances for exterior paint, as the temperatures are moderate and dry. This is when demand commonly peaks, so organizing early can ensure you protect the right specialist at a competitive price.
Autumn can additionally be a blast for exterior job, as many companies seek to freshen their areas prior to winter. However, as temperatures drop, you might face delays as a result of weather restrictions.
On the other hand, winter is typically an off-peak period, making it an affordable time for indoor painting. With less jobs on the table, service providers are often a lot more flexible and can prioritize your needs.
Bear in mind that vacations and regional events can influence availability, so strategy in advance.
